/openssl/ssl/record/methods/ |
H A D | tlsany_meth.c | 18 unsigned char *key, size_t keylen, in tls_any_set_crypto_state() 19 unsigned char *iv, size_t ivlen, in tls_any_set_crypto_state() 20 unsigned char *mackey, size_t mackeylen, in tls_any_set_crypto_state() 22 size_t taglen, in tls_any_set_crypto_state() 38 size_t n_recs, int sending, SSL_MAC_BUF *macs, in tls_any_cipher() 39 size_t macsize) in tls_any_cipher() 140 size_t mac_size, in tls_any_prepare_for_encryption()
|
H A D | ssl3_meth.c | 18 unsigned char *key, size_t keylen, in ssl3_set_crypto_state() 19 unsigned char *iv, size_t ivlen, in ssl3_set_crypto_state() 20 unsigned char *mackey, size_t mackeylen, in ssl3_set_crypto_state() 22 size_t taglen, in ssl3_set_crypto_state() 96 size_t n_recs, int sending, SSL_MAC_BUF *mac, in ssl3_cipher() 97 size_t macsize) in ssl3_cipher() 101 size_t l, i; in ssl3_cipher() 102 size_t bs; in ssl3_cipher() 224 size_t md_size; in ssl3_mac() 225 size_t npad; in ssl3_mac() [all …]
|
/openssl/test/testutil/ |
H A D | tu_local.h | 18 int openssl_error_cb(const char *str, size_t len, void *u); 29 const char *op, const char *m1, size_t l1, 30 const char *m2, size_t l2); 46 const unsigned char *m1, size_t l1, 47 const unsigned char *m2, size_t l2);
|
/openssl/include/internal/ |
H A D | passphrase.h | 51 size_t passphrase_len; 82 size_t cached_passphrase_len; 92 size_t passphrase_len); 105 int ossl_pw_get_passphrase(char *pass, size_t pass_size, size_t *pass_len,
|
H A D | ktls.h | 97 const void *data, size_t length) in ktls_send_ctrl_message() 124 static ossl_inline int ktls_read_record(int fd, void *data, size_t length) in ktls_read_record() 138 static ossl_inline int ktls_read_record(int fd, void *data, size_t length) in ktls_read_record() 148 const size_t prepend_length = SSL3_RT_HEADER_LENGTH; in ktls_read_record() 200 size_t size, int flags) in ktls_sendfile() 278 size_t tls_crypto_info_len; 329 const void *data, size_t length) in ktls_send_ctrl_message() 362 static ossl_inline ossl_ssize_t ktls_sendfile(int s, int fd, off_t off, size_t size, int flags) in ktls_sendfile() 370 static ossl_inline int ktls_read_record(int fd, void *data, size_t length) in ktls_read_record() 383 static ossl_inline int ktls_read_record(int fd, void *data, size_t length) in ktls_read_record() [all …]
|
/openssl/crypto/evp/ |
H A D | e_des.c | 32 void (*cbc) (const void *, void *, size_t, 45 void des_t4_cbc_encrypt(const void *inp, void *out, size_t len, 47 void des_t4_cbc_decrypt(const void *inp, void *out, size_t len, 61 const unsigned char *in, size_t inl) in des_ecb_cipher() 71 const unsigned char *in, size_t inl) in des_ofb_cipher() 94 const unsigned char *in, size_t inl) in des_cbc_cipher() 120 const unsigned char *in, size_t inl) in des_cfb64_cipher() 149 const unsigned char *in, size_t inl) in des_cfb1_cipher() 151 size_t n, chunk = EVP_MAXCHUNK / 8; in des_cfb1_cipher() 179 const unsigned char *in, size_t inl) in des_cfb8_cipher()
|
/openssl/providers/implementations/ciphers/ |
H A D | cipher_des_hw.c | 20 const unsigned char *key, size_t keylen) in cipher_hw_des_initkey() 52 const unsigned char *in, size_t len) in cipher_hw_des_ecb_cipher() 54 size_t i, bl = ctx->blocksize; in cipher_hw_des_ecb_cipher() 66 const unsigned char *in, size_t len) in cipher_hw_des_cbc_cipher() 90 const unsigned char *in, size_t len) in cipher_hw_des_ofb64_cipher() 109 const unsigned char *in, size_t len) in cipher_hw_des_cfb64_cipher() 111 size_t chunk = MAXCHUNK; in cipher_hw_des_cfb64_cipher() 135 const unsigned char *in, size_t inl) in cipher_hw_des_cfb1_cipher() 137 size_t n, chunk = MAXCHUNK / 8; in cipher_hw_des_cfb1_cipher() 164 const unsigned char *in, size_t inl) in cipher_hw_des_cfb8_cipher()
|
H A D | cipher_aes_gcm_hw_armv8.inc | 15 size_t armv8_aes_gcm_encrypt(const unsigned char *in, unsigned char *out, size_t len, 18 size_t align_bytes = 0; 49 size_t armv8_aes_gcm_decrypt(const unsigned char *in, unsigned char *out, size_t len, 52 size_t align_bytes = 0; 84 size_t keylen) 109 const PROV_GCM_HW *ossl_prov_aes_hw_gcm(size_t keybits)
|
H A D | cipher_aes_ocb.h | 31 size_t taglen; 32 size_t data_buf_len; 33 size_t aad_buf_len; 39 const PROV_CIPHER_HW *ossl_prov_cipher_hw_aes_ocb(size_t keybits);
|
/openssl/crypto/ |
H A D | params_dup.c | 25 size_t blocks; /* Number of aligned blocks */ 26 size_t alloc_sz; /* The size of the allocated buffer (in bytes) */ 29 size_t ossl_param_bytes_to_blocks(size_t bytes) in ossl_param_bytes_to_blocks() 34 static int ossl_param_buf_alloc(OSSL_PARAM_BUF *out, size_t extra_blocks, in ossl_param_buf_alloc() 37 size_t sz = OSSL_PARAM_ALIGN_SIZE * (extra_blocks + out->blocks); in ossl_param_buf_alloc() 48 size_t secure_buffer_sz) in ossl_param_set_secure_block() 63 size_t param_sz, blks; in ossl_param_dup() 100 size_t param_blocks; in OSSL_PARAM_dup() 153 size_t list1_sz = 0, list2_sz = 0; in OSSL_PARAM_merge()
|
H A D | deterministic_nonce.c | 29 const unsigned char *in, size_t inlen) in bits2int() 56 const unsigned char *in, size_t inlen) in bits2int_consttime() 100 int rlen, const unsigned char *in, size_t inlen) in bits2octets() 132 const unsigned char *entropy, size_t entropylen, in kdf_setup() 133 const unsigned char *nonce, size_t noncelen, in kdf_setup() 183 const unsigned char *hm, size_t hmlen, in ossl_gen_deterministic_nonce_rfc6979() 191 size_t allocsz = 0; in ossl_gen_deterministic_nonce_rfc6979() 192 const size_t prefsz = sizeof(BN_ULONG); in ossl_gen_deterministic_nonce_rfc6979()
|
H A D | mem.c | 177 void *CRYPTO_malloc(size_t num, const char *file, int line) in CRYPTO_malloc() 218 void *CRYPTO_zalloc(size_t num, const char *file, int line) in CRYPTO_zalloc() 229 void *CRYPTO_aligned_alloc(size_t num, size_t alignment, void **freeptr, in CRYPTO_aligned_alloc() 288 void *CRYPTO_realloc(void *str, size_t num, const char *file, int line) in CRYPTO_realloc() 306 void *CRYPTO_clear_realloc(void *str, size_t old_len, size_t num, in CRYPTO_clear_realloc() 344 void CRYPTO_clear_free(void *str, size_t num, const char *file, int line) in CRYPTO_clear_free() 379 void CRYPTO_mem_debug_malloc(void *addr, size_t num, int flag, in CRYPTO_mem_debug_malloc() 385 void CRYPTO_mem_debug_realloc(void *addr1, void *addr2, size_t num, int flag, in CRYPTO_mem_debug_realloc() 411 int CRYPTO_mem_leaks_cb(int (*cb)(const char *str, size_t len, void *u), in CRYPTO_mem_leaks_cb()
|
/openssl/apps/lib/ |
H A D | app_x509.c | 23 static ASN1_OCTET_STRING *mk_octet_string(void *value, size_t value_n) in mk_octet_string() 37 static int x509_ctrl(void *object, int cmd, void *value, size_t value_n) in x509_ctrl() 61 static int x509_req_ctrl(void *object, int cmd, void *value, size_t value_n) in x509_req_ctrl() 86 void *value, size_t value_n), in do_x509_ctrl_string() 91 size_t vtmp_len = 0; in do_x509_ctrl_string() 116 vtmp_len = (size_t)hexid_len; in do_x509_ctrl_string()
|
/openssl/include/crypto/ |
H A D | dh.h | 49 int ossl_dh_buf2key(DH *key, const unsigned char *buf, size_t len); 50 size_t ossl_dh_key2buf(const DH *dh, unsigned char **pbuf, size_t size, 53 int ossl_dh_kdf_X9_42_asn1(unsigned char *out, size_t outlen, 54 const unsigned char *Z, size_t Zlen, 56 const unsigned char *ukm, size_t ukmlen,
|
/openssl/crypto/asn1/ |
H A D | a_int.c | 97 static size_t i2c_ibuf(const unsigned char *b, size_t blen, int neg, in i2c_ibuf() 101 size_t ret, i; in i2c_ibuf() 154 static size_t c2i_ibuf(unsigned char *b, int *pneg, in c2i_ibuf() 181 size_t i; in c2i_ibuf() 215 size_t i; in asn1_get_uint64() 239 size_t off = sizeof(uint64_t); in asn1_put_uint64() 290 size_t r; in ossl_c2i_ASN1_INTEGER() 344 size_t off; in asn1_string_set_int64() 383 size_t off; in asn1_string_set_uint64() 620 size_t buflen; in ossl_c2i_uint64_int() [all …]
|
/openssl/engines/ |
H A D | e_padlock.c | 235 void padlock_sha1(void *ctx, const void *inp, size_t len); 237 void padlock_sha256(void *ctx, const void *inp, size_t len); 308 ( (0x10 - ((size_t)(ptr) & 0x0F)) & 0x0F ) ) 314 const unsigned char *in_arg, size_t nbytes) in padlock_ecb_cipher() 322 const unsigned char *in_arg, size_t nbytes) in padlock_cbc_cipher() 335 const unsigned char *in_arg, size_t nbytes) in padlock_cfb_cipher() 338 size_t chunk; in padlock_cfb_cipher() 406 const unsigned char *in_arg, size_t nbytes) in padlock_ofb_cipher() 409 size_t chunk; in padlock_ofb_cipher() 470 const unsigned char *in_arg, size_t nbytes) in padlock_ctr_cipher() [all …]
|
/openssl/include/openssl/ |
H A D | crypto.h.in | 134 size_t OPENSSL_strlcpy(char *dst, const char *src, size_t siz); 135 size_t OPENSSL_strlcat(char *dst, const char *src, size_t siz); 136 size_t OPENSSL_strnlen(const char *str, size_t maxlen); 138 int OPENSSL_buf2hexstr_ex(char *str, size_t str_n, size_t *strlength, 142 int OPENSSL_hexstr2buf_ex(unsigned char *buf, size_t buf_n, size_t *buflen, 334 OSSL_CRYPTO_ALLOC void *CRYPTO_aligned_alloc(size_t num, size_t align, 343 void *CRYPTO_clear_realloc(void *addr, size_t old_num, size_t num, 346 int CRYPTO_secure_malloc_init(size_t sz, size_t minsize); 355 size_t CRYPTO_secure_actual_size(void *ptr); 356 size_t CRYPTO_secure_used(void); [all …]
|
/openssl/crypto/sm3/ |
H A D | sm3_riscv.c | 18 void ossl_hwsm3_block_data_order_zvksh(SM3_CTX *c, const void *p, size_t num); 19 void ossl_sm3_block_data_order(SM3_CTX *c, const void *p, size_t num); 20 void ossl_hwsm3_block_data_order(SM3_CTX *c, const void *p, size_t num); 22 void ossl_hwsm3_block_data_order(SM3_CTX *c, const void *p, size_t num) in ossl_hwsm3_block_data_order()
|
/openssl/crypto/err/ |
H A D | err_local.h | 21 static ossl_inline void err_clear_data(ERR_STATE *es, size_t i, int deall) in err_clear_data() 40 static ossl_inline void err_set_error(ERR_STATE *es, size_t i, in err_set_error() 49 static ossl_inline void err_set_debug(ERR_STATE *es, size_t i, in err_set_debug() 74 static ossl_inline void err_set_data(ERR_STATE *es, size_t i, in err_set_data() 75 void *data, size_t datasz, int flags) in err_set_data() 84 static ossl_inline void err_clear(ERR_STATE *es, size_t i, int deall) in err_clear() 99 char *buf, size_t len);
|
/openssl/crypto/ec/ |
H A D | ec_mult.c | 389 ((size_t) \ 410 size_t totalnum; in ossl_ec_wNAF_mul() 412 size_t pre_points_per_block = 0; in ossl_ec_wNAF_mul() 413 size_t i, j; in ossl_ec_wNAF_mul() 419 size_t *wNAF_len = NULL; in ossl_ec_wNAF_mul() 420 size_t max_len = 0; in ossl_ec_wNAF_mul() 421 size_t num_val; in ossl_ec_wNAF_mul() 526 size_t bits; in ossl_ec_wNAF_mul() 552 size_t tmp_len = 0; in ossl_ec_wNAF_mul() 908 size_t j; in ossl_ec_wNAF_precompute_mult() [all …]
|
/openssl/apps/ |
H A D | pkeyutl.c | 34 unsigned char *out, size_t *poutlen, 35 const unsigned char *in, size_t inlen, 36 unsigned char *secret, size_t *psecretlen); 41 unsigned char **out, size_t *poutlen); 125 size_t buf_outlen = 0, secretlen = 0; in pkeyutl_main() 457 size_t i; in pkeyutl_main() 459 size_t l = (size_t)buf_inlen; in pkeyutl_main() 504 buf_in, (size_t)buf_inlen, NULL, (size_t *)&secretlen); in pkeyutl_main() 511 buf_out, (size_t *)&buf_outlen, in pkeyutl_main() 512 buf_in, (size_t)buf_inlen, secret, (size_t *)&secretlen); in pkeyutl_main() [all …]
|
/openssl/doc/man3/ |
H A D | OPENSSL_malloc.pod | 30 void *OPENSSL_malloc(size_t num); 31 void *OPENSSL_aligned_alloc(size_t num, size_t alignment, void **freeptr); 32 void *OPENSSL_zalloc(size_t num); 33 void *OPENSSL_realloc(void *addr, size_t num); 37 size_t OPENSSL_strlcat(char *dst, const char *src, size_t size); 38 size_t OPENSSL_strlcpy(char *dst, const char *src, size_t size); 40 void *OPENSSL_memdup(void *data, size_t s); 41 void *OPENSSL_clear_realloc(void *p, size_t old_len, size_t num); 43 void OPENSSL_cleanse(void *ptr, size_t len); 46 void *CRYPTO_aligned_alloc(size_t num, size_t align, void **freeptr, [all …]
|
/openssl/crypto/comp/ |
H A D | comp_local.h | 16 unsigned char *out, size_t olen, 17 unsigned char *in, size_t ilen); 19 unsigned char *out, size_t olen, 20 unsigned char *in, size_t ilen);
|
/openssl/crypto/siphash/ |
H A D | siphash.c | 68 size_t SipHash_ctx_size(void) in SipHash_ctx_size() 73 size_t SipHash_hash_size(SIPHASH *ctx) in SipHash_hash_size() 78 static size_t siphash_adjust_hash_size(size_t hash_size) in siphash_adjust_hash_size() 85 int SipHash_set_hash_size(SIPHASH *ctx, size_t hash_size) in SipHash_set_hash_size() 101 if ((size_t)ctx->hash_size != hash_size) { in SipHash_set_hash_size() 139 void SipHash_Update(SIPHASH *ctx, const unsigned char *in, size_t inlen) in SipHash_Update() 154 size_t available = SIPHASH_BLOCK_SIZE - ctx->len; in SipHash_Update() 197 int SipHash_Final(SIPHASH *ctx, unsigned char *out, size_t outlen) in SipHash_Final() 207 if (ctx->crounds == 0 || outlen == 0 || outlen != (size_t)ctx->hash_size) in SipHash_Final()
|
/openssl/crypto/ec/curve448/ |
H A D | eddsa.c | 24 const uint8_t *in, size_t inlen, in oneshot_hash() 61 size_t context_len, in hash_init_with_dom() 159 const uint8_t *message, size_t message_len, in ossl_c448_ed448_sign() 161 size_t context_len, const char *propq) in ossl_c448_ed448_sign() 269 size_t context_len, const char *propq) in ossl_c448_ed448_sign_prehash() 276 c448_ed448_pubkey_verify(const uint8_t *pub, size_t pub_len) in c448_ed448_pubkey_verify() 384 const uint8_t *message, size_t message_len, in ossl_ed448_sign() 386 const uint8_t *context, size_t context_len, in ossl_ed448_sign() 400 ossl_ed448_pubkey_verify(const uint8_t *pub, size_t pub_len) in ossl_ed448_pubkey_verify() 407 const uint8_t *message, size_t message_len, in ossl_ed448_verify() [all …]
|